I also couldn't get it to run properly on a blow through maf setup. I tried every combo imaginable and it just didn't work, even put a new maf in to no avail. I ended up putting the maf pre turbo, and it ran PERFECT. I thought it would go way rich and stumble when the BOV popped but it doesn't affect it much, you will see the afr drop momentarily to mid 10's when you get off the throttle quick but nothing that caused any driveability issues. I see mid 11's afr in boost and like I said driveability was basically like it was stock.
